Demo constantly crashes
I've had non-stop issues with this Demo, first it wouldn't launch at all, cool simple solution..

Now it crashes every few minutes with no crash log, even tho it tries to create one (I see the command prompt pop up)... Event viewer has nothing about the crash report either -_-

Anyone else having as many issues as me? I even turned off my overclocks to check if that could be a issue (It wasnt)

Valykai Hyena Jun 10, 2024 @ 4:13pm 
I was crashing too til I went into the Nvidia Control Panel > Manage 3D Settings >Program Settings > Add > Once_Human.exe

Then in the settings for it change these options to what I have listed here:

Low Latency Mode = Ultra
Power management Mode = Prefer Maximum Performance
Threaded Optimization = On
Vertical Sync = Fast

I also went to where Once_Human.exe was and opened the Properties > Compatibility and checked the box for Disable Fullscreen Optimizations.

I haven't crashed since, been going on 2 hours now.
